pino-pretty
Advanced tools
Comparing version 10.2.2 to 10.2.3
'use strict' | ||
const { readdirSync } = require('fs') | ||
const { basename } = require('path') | ||
const files = readdirSync(__dirname).filter(f => f.endsWith('.test.js') === false) | ||
for (const file of files) { | ||
if (file === 'index.js') continue | ||
const kebabName = basename(file, '.js') | ||
const snakeName = kebabName.split('-').map((part, idx) => { | ||
if (idx === 0) return part | ||
return part[0].toUpperCase() + part.slice(1) | ||
}).join('') | ||
module.exports[snakeName] = require(`./${kebabName}.js`) | ||
module.exports = { | ||
buildSafeSonicBoom: require('./build-safe-sonic-boom.js'), | ||
createDate: require('./create-date.js'), | ||
deleteLogProperty: require('./delete-log-property.js'), | ||
filterLog: require('./filter-log.js'), | ||
formatTime: require('./format-time.js'), | ||
getPropertyValue: require('./get-property-value.js'), | ||
handleCustomLevelsNamesOpts: require('./handle-custom-levels-names-opts.js'), | ||
handleCustomLevelsOpts: require('./handle-custom-levels-opts.js'), | ||
interpretConditionals: require('./interpret-conditionals.js'), | ||
isObject: require('./is-object.js'), | ||
isValidDate: require('./is-valid-date.js'), | ||
joinLinesWithIndentation: require('./join-lines-with-indentation.js'), | ||
noop: require('./noop.js'), | ||
parseFactoryOptions: require('./parse-factory-options.js'), | ||
prettifyErrorLog: require('./prettify-error-log.js'), | ||
prettifyError: require('./prettify-error.js'), | ||
prettifyLevel: require('./prettify-level.js'), | ||
prettifyMessage: require('./prettify-message.js'), | ||
prettifyMetadata: require('./prettify-metadata.js'), | ||
prettifyObject: require('./prettify-object.js'), | ||
prettifyTime: require('./prettify-time.js'), | ||
splitPropertyKey: require('./split-property-key.js') | ||
} | ||
@@ -18,0 +27,0 @@ |
{ | ||
"name": "pino-pretty", | ||
"version": "10.2.2", | ||
"version": "10.2.3", | ||
"description": "Prettifier for Pino log lines", | ||
@@ -5,0 +5,0 @@ "type": "commonjs", |
Dynamic require
Supply chain riskDynamic require can indicate the package is performing dangerous or unsafe dynamic code execution.
Found 1 instance in 1 package
219426
73
5403
15